工作室注册登录标签云赞助光荣榜

当前位置:首页 > 全栈分享 > 帝国cms > 正文

帝国cms如何实现像phpcms一样的推荐位功能

发布时间:2019-05-21 01:43:50作者:魏义齐阅读:()评论:

本文为博主原创文章,未经博主允许不得转载。

phpcms的推荐位功能用的是非常爽的,因为它符合一个没接触过任何cms程序的人的正常逻辑,帝国cms也可以实现像phpcms推荐位一样的功能,只不过稍稍麻烦一点。

在phpcms推荐位管理中有一个首页头条推荐,发布文章时如果勾选了首页头条推荐,那么所有头条文章都会在首页头条推荐这个单独的库里

头条推荐文章库

所以phpcms的头条推荐功能可用于展示网站历史优秀文章,比如让最早的四篇头条文章在首页展示只需要修改它的排序就可以了,非常方便。

帝国cms也可以实现这个功能,只不过原理不一样,下面来说方法:

发布文章时如果觉得文章不错,想以后在首页展示那就勾选一级头条,点管理信息

管理信息菜单位置

用搜索功能搜索出所有一级头条内容,然后把需要在首页展示的四篇头条内容用简改改成二级头条,此时把搜索条件改成不限头条

不限头条内容

在前台我们只调用四条二级头条内容,灵动标签如下:

  1. [e:loop={'news',4,22,0,'firsttitle=2'}] 

其中news是新闻系统数据表,4是调用条数,22是操作类型代表各表头条信息,0是不限制是否有标题图片,firsttitle=2代表二级头条,理解了其原理,我们完全可以把一级头条的级别名称改为优秀文章,把二级头条的级别名称改为全站推荐,这样用起来也方便。如果想展示另外四篇优秀文章,那就取消当前的四篇二级头条文章,再简改别的,反正都是按顺序来。

这就是个思维问题,在用帝国cms之前我就告诉自己不要受phpcms的影响,但是真正在过程中还是会受到phpcms程序特点的影响,可能只用帝国cms的人觉得这个思维没什么,但是我用两种程序的不同特点碰撞出一种新的内容展现形式这不是很好嘛!尽管实现起来相比phpcms稍稍有点麻烦,但在帝国cms的强大面前,这点麻烦也就不算什么了。

到了这,phpcms的自主添加推荐位在帝国cms里也就可以实现了,在我博客像全栈分享、最新教程、软件素材、博文推荐和旅行日记推荐位完全可以用灵动标签调用各栏目最新来实现,极个别栏目不是按最新调用需要按自己的需求去推荐到首页就可以用到帝国cms的推荐级别了,同上,我们修改推荐级别的级别名称,然后用灵动标签

  1. [e:loop={'news',4,20,0,'isgood=1'}] 

其中20是各表推荐,isgood=1代表一级推荐。

phpcms和帝国cms在推荐位上的区别是:phpcms是用户主动添加,需要什么推荐位就添加什么推荐位,名称自己起,而帝国cms把推荐位以级别的形式展现,而且是已经建好的,初次用帝国cms我没办法理解这个级别推荐,因为我的思维还停留在phpcms里,两种不同的程序,完全不同的思维逻辑,是谁说cms程序都有共性,会一种其它的都很简单?说这话的我估计是玩织梦cms觉得织梦上手容易,其它程序看个大概就觉得很简单,一句话:只有你用了,成功上线一个网站才算真正了解。

本文标签:,您可以阅读与「」相关的所有文章

魏义齐全栈技术交流:魏义齐全栈技术交流

相关阅读

    无相关信息

上一篇:畅言自适应版代码安装到帝国cms后识别错误前台页面出现代码怎么解决下一篇:帝国cms如何实现全站搜索功能

原创不易,您的赞助就是博主更新的动力!

赞助请备注,8.88元及以上可在赞助光荣榜留下外链信息。

HashOver畅言云评完全自托管的评论系统

工作室注册登录标签云赞助光荣榜

最新会员
  • 东方星雨
  • deanhan
  • 1264822519
  • aini3311
  • a1051020101
  • weiyiqi